The Iráklio graticule has boundaries from 36° to 35° latitude and 26° to 25° longitude. It contains It contains mostly the eastern half of the island of Crete. The biggest city in this graticule is Iráklio (Heraklion), with a population of about 130,000 inhabitants.

Most of the graticule is underwater.
